What should be considered when selecting an anchor for load distribution?

Selecting an anchor for load distribution involves understanding the type of load that will be placed on it. This consideration is critical for ensuring the anchor can adequately support the weight and forces acting on it during rescue operations. Different loads, such as static or dynamic, vary in how they affect the anchor point. For example, a dynamic load, which may result from a person falling or a sudden shift, requires a more robust anchor compared to a static load.

Understanding the specifics of the load—such as its weight, direction, and movement dynamics—enables rescuers to select an anchor that can safely distribute these forces across multiple points, thereby enhancing stability and minimizing the risk of failure during rescue operations. Factors like weight of the anchor itself, speed of deployment, or the color of the anchor material, while potentially relevant in different contexts, do not directly relate to how well the anchor will function under the specific load conditions it will experience.
